Cambridge, MA. - The Mount Holyoke College tennis team saw four players in action on Friday, competing at the ITA Northeast Regionals, hosted by MIT.

In singles, sophomore Ayame Yazawa faced off against sophomore Lyndia Venditti of Colby, winning 6-1, 6-4.Yawaza then moved forward to challenge Victoria Yu in the round of 16. Yu edged out Yawaza by a 6-0, 6-0 margin.

Freshman Ching-Ching Huang battled against junior Nicole McCann of Wesleyan, falling 6-2, 6-1. In doubles, senior captain Alexa Colas and first year Catherine Peabody fell to Zhu and Rakocevik of host MIT, 8-1.

Mount Holyoke will return to the courts Saturday at home against Clark University in a conference duel at 12:00pm.
